מהנדס תוכנה

מְחַבֵּר: Peter Berry
תאריך הבריאה: 17 אוגוסט 2021
תאריך עדכון: 1 יולי 2024
Anonim
What Professional Software Engineers ACTUALLY Do
וִידֵאוֹ: What Professional Software Engineers ACTUALLY Do

תוֹכֶן

הגדרה - מה המשמעות של מהנדס תוכנה?

מהנדס תוכנה הוא איש IT שמפתח את מושגי היסוד הקיימים במחזור חיי התוכנה. על התוכנה לעבור מעגל של שלבים חוזרים (כמו מוצרים ושירותים רבים אחרים) לפני שהיא סופית ומשוקמת. הנדסת תוכנה היא יישום גישה ניתנת לכימות ושיטתית לתכנון, יצירה, פיתוח ותחזוקה של תוכנה. תהליך הנדסת התוכנה כולל מערך הפעילויות המובנה הנדרש לפיתוח מערכת תוכנה, כגון תכנון, מפרט, אבולוציה ואימות.


ככל שיותר מערכות ותהליכים הופכים לכיוונים או מבוקרים של תוכנה, ההיבט ההנדסי של מערכות אלו ממלא תפקיד גדול בתקציב הארגון, בזמן, בתפעולו ובביצועיו. אפילו כלכלות של מדינות מפותחות ומתקדמות רבות נעשו תלויים בתוכנה. השיטות, התיאוריות והכלים המשמשים במהלך פיתוח זה הם הבסיס להנדסת תוכנה.

מבוא ל- Microsoft Azure ו- Microsoft Cloud | במהלך מדריך זה תוכלו ללמוד על אודות מיחשוב ענן וכיצד Microsoft Azure יכולה לעזור לכם להעביר ולנהל את העסק שלכם מהענן.

Techopedia מסביר מהנדס תוכנה

בגלל ההתקדמות המתמדת הטמונה בטכנולוגיה, יש צורך לקדם ולשמור על תאימות תוכנה. מהנדסי תוכנה ממלאים תפקיד מפתח בכך על ידי ביצוע ההתאמות הנדרשות למערכות תוכנה ותהליכים על פי צרכי המשתמשים. מהנדסי תוכנה מעצבים, יוצרים, מתחילים ובודקים שינויים או עדכוני תוכנה.

מהנדסי תוכנה רבים מרחיבים את הידע שלהם על ידי עמידה במגמות האחרונות ועל ידי השלמת מבחני ההסמכה או הקורסים ההנדסיים לתוכנות מחשב. חלק מההסמכות הנפוצות כוללות:

  • מהנדס תוכנה מוסמך (CSE)
  • מהנדס איכות תוכנה מוסמך (CSQE)
  • שותף לפיתוח תוכנה מוסמך (CSDA)
  • אישור פיתוח תוכנה מוסמך (CSDP)
  • מחזור חיי תוכנה מאובטח מוסמך (CSSLP)